Why Miami? The Ideal Offsite Destination

Miami is not just a vibrant city with beautiful beaches; it’s also an excellent location for an offsite due to its accessibility, diverse venues, and year-round pleasant weather. The best seasons for offsites are from late fall to early spring (November to April), where temperatures hover around a comfortable 75°F.

Getting There

Miami International Airport (MIA) is a major hub with frequent flights from all over the country, making it easy for your team to arrive. Plan for about a 20-minute drive to most venues.

Venue Options for Your 30-Person Offsite

Here’s a list of venues that can accommodate your team, complete with pricing and standout features.

| Venue Name | Location | Capacity Range | Price/Person | Best For | Standout Feature | |--------------------------|-------------------------|----------------|---------------|-------------------------------|----------------------------------| | The Confidante Miami Beach | Miami Beach | 20-40 | $200 | Beachfront retreats | Oceanfront meeting spaces | | The Biltmore Hotel | Coral Gables | 20-50 | $175 | Historic ambiance | Iconic 1920s architecture | | Kimpton EPIC Hotel | Downtown Miami | 30-60 | $220 | Modern, urban vibe | Rooftop pool with city views | | Miami Beach Convention Center | Miami Beach | 30-100 | $150 | Large group events | Versatile meeting spaces | | East Miami | Brickell | 30-50 | $210 | Chic, contemporary style | Rooftop bar | | The Ritz-Carlton Key Biscayne | Key Biscayne | 30-50 | $250 | Luxury experiences | Private beach access | | The Gale South Beach | Miami Beach | 20-40 | $190 | Boutique setting | Art Deco charm | | Pérez Art Museum Miami | Downtown Miami | 30-80 | $175 | Cultural immersion | Art-filled meeting spaces | | 1 Hotel South Beach | Miami Beach | 20-50 | $230 | Eco-friendly retreats | Sustainable design | | The Standard Spa | Miami Beach | 20-30 | $200 | Wellness-focused retreats | Spa and wellness activities | | The Miami Beach Botanical Garden | Miami Beach | 30-100 | $150 | Nature-inspired meetings | Lush garden backdrop | | Faena Hotel Miami | Miami Beach | 30-50 | $240 | Opulent experiences | Unique art installations |

Timeline: 3 Weeks to Success

Here’s a simple week-by-week breakdown to keep you on track:

Week 1: Initial Planning

  • Day 1-3: Define objectives and desired outcomes for the offsite.
  • Day 4-5: Research and shortlist venues.
  • Day 6-7: Contact venues for availability and pricing.

Week 2: Finalize Details

  • Day 8-10: Select venue and secure booking (consider room blocks).
  • Day 11-12: Plan agenda and activities (consider team-building exercises).
  • Day 13-14: Coordinate logistics (transport, meals, AV needs).

Week 3: Execution

  • Day 15-16: Confirm all arrangements with vendors.
  • Day 17-19: Communicate final details to participants.
  • Day 20: Hold the offsite! Monitor the agenda and adapt as necessary.

Budget Breakdown

Planning an offsite requires a clear budget. Here’s a sample breakdown for a 30-person team:

| Category | Estimated Cost | Percentage of Total | |-------------------|----------------|---------------------| | Venue | $4,500 | 40% | | Food & Beverage | $2,250 | 25% | | Activities | $1,500 | 15% | | Travel | $1,500 | 15% | | Contingency | $750 | 5% | | Total | $10,500 | 100% |

Hidden Cost Warnings

Be aware of potential hidden costs such as parking fees, service charges, or AV equipment rental fees. Always ask for a full breakdown of costs when booking your venue.
